-5÷(-3 1/3)= how do I solve this?​
liberstina [14]

Answer:

3/2 or 1.5

Step-by-step explanation:

Convert (-3 1/3) to -10/3

Now its -5/(-10/3)

The 3 is multiplied by the -5

(-5)(3)/(-10)

=(-15)/(-10)

The negatives cancel and it reduces to 3/2
